Design and Comfort: Cloud 2’s Plush Cushioning vs. Nova 1’s Sleek Aesthetics

The HyperX Cloud 2 boasts a classic design with plush memory foam earpads and a headband that provides exceptional comfort during extended gaming sessions. The Arctis Nova 1, on the other hand, exudes a sleek and modern aesthetic with its lightweight frame and adjustable headband. While both headsets offer a comfortable fit, the Cloud 2’s plush earpads may provide an edge for those seeking maximum comfort.

Audio Quality: Cloud 2’s Immersive Sound vs. Nova 1’s Crisp Definition

The HyperX Cloud 2 delivers an immersive audio experience with its 53mm drivers that produce rich and detailed sound. Its virtual 7.1 surround sound technology further enhances the spatial awareness, allowing gamers to pinpoint the location of enemies and immerse themselves in the game’s environment. The Arctis Nova 1, however, features 40mm drivers that provide crisp and clear audio with excellent bass response.

Microphone: Cloud 2’s Detachable Boom vs. Nova 1’s Built-in Mic

The HyperX Cloud 2 comes with a detachable boom microphone that offers exceptional clarity and noise cancellation. This allows gamers to communicate with their teammates effectively and minimize background distractions. The Arctis Nova 1, however, features a built-in microphone that provides decent audio quality but may not be as versatile as the Cloud 2’s detachable boom.

Connectivity and Controls: Cloud 2’s Versatile Options vs. Nova 1’s Simplicity

The HyperX Cloud 2 offers versatile connectivity options with its 3.5mm jack and USB sound card, making it compatible with a wide range of devices. Its in-line audio controls provide easy access to volume adjustment and microphone mute. The Arctis Nova 1, on the other hand, focuses on simplicity with its 3.5mm jack connectivity and on-ear volume controls.

Compatibility: Cloud 2’s Wide Platform Support vs. Nova 1’s PC-Centric Focus

The HyperX Cloud 2 excels in compatibility, supporting a wide range of platforms, including PC, Mac, Xbox, PlayStation, and Nintendo Switch. The Arctis Nova 1, however, is primarily designed for PC gaming and may not offer the same level of compatibility with other platforms.

Price and Value: Cloud 2’s Budget-Friendly Option vs. Nova 1’s Premium Price

The HyperX Cloud 2 offers exceptional value for money, providing a feature-rich headset at an affordable price point. The Arctis Nova 1, on the other hand, comes at a premium price, offering a more refined design and improved audio performance.
